Unity Linux 20.1050e / 20.1060e / 20.1070e Security Update: kernel (UTSA-2026-001635)

The Unity Linux 20 host has a package installed that is affected by a vulnerability as referenced in the UTSA-2026-001635 advisory. In l2tpsessiondelete and related functions of l2tpcore.c, there is possible memory corruption due to a use after free. This could lead to local escalation of privile...

The vulnerability of the l2tp_session_delete function (l2tp_core.c) in the Android operating system’s kernel allows a hacker to increase their privileges.

The vulnerability of the l2tpsessiondelete function l2tpcore.c in the Android operating system is related to the use of memory after it is freed. Exploiting this vulnerability can allow an attacker to increase their privileges...
